Rear aero bumper not fitted properly?

I've had my aero bumper on the car for a while now, due to someone going into the back of me while having the standard bumper on. I decided to pay the insurance company the difference between the standard and aero bumper, which was a very good decision . Anyway, the bumper was not fitted at MINI but instead at the insurance company's approved body shop. When I first saw the mini again after the longest 2 weeks ever, coming round the corner the back looked fantastic, such an improvement. When I looked at the bumper I had noticed at the edges of each side of the bumper, which follow on from the plastic-trim arches, that they had been colour-coded, which would have been awesome IF I had already colour-coded arches etc, but I didn't so this kind of annoyed me somewhat but I've learnt to live with it, I'm not actually certain if there's a new version of the aero kit that is factory colour-coded or what? Now the last thing is that I'm not really sure if the bumper has been secured properly at the bottom because it is extremely loose, I don't think it has been secured at all from underneath, just from the top, it rattles a fair bit if you tap the bottom half. I've looked underneath and there are, I think, 3 screw holes with no screws actually threw them and into any form of structure to secure the bumper. Is this normal? Its not massively loose as if you can flap it about, but just doesn't seem totally secured like a bumper should be, like the front bumper, I mean it is there for safety after all as well as to look good.
